ILRI works to improve food and nutritional security and reduce poverty in developing countries through research for efficient, safe and sustainable use of livestock. It is the only one of 15 CGIAR research centres dedicated entirely to animal agriculture research for the developing world. Co-hosted by Kenya and Ethiopia, it has regional or country offices and projects in East, South and Southeast Asia as well as Central, East, Southern and West Africa.www.ilri.org
Key Responsibilities:
- Deploy SENAITE LIMS to the various labs in Mazingira Centre, ILRI (animal nutrition lab, soil and manure lab, GHG measurement lab, etc). This includes parameterizing the LIMS so that it is able to ingest measurement results directly from the instruments.
- Set up the various analysis workflows for the same (sample reception, worksheet creation, batch processing, partitions & aliquots, interfaces for instruments and import routines, quality control workflows and report generation and approval).
- Set up instrument metadata, calibration logs, QC triggers.
- Create custom calculation scripts as needed using Python.
- Tailor security policies, defining roles (analyst, verifier, publisher, lab clerk, admin).
- Deploy audit/tracing setup and logging for changes
